HURON, S.D. (AP) - Jazmyn Hinker’s 17 points led Kimball-White Lake to a 42-28 win over Lyman Friday in the consolation round of the South Dakota Class B girls basketball tournament.
Hinker was 5-for-10 from the field and made 7 of 8 free throws for the Wildkats (16-8). Ivy Haines added 10 points and six rebounds.
Kimball-White Lake shot 48 percent while holding Lyman (15-10) to just 21 percent.
Lyman got eight points from Chesney Garnos.
